What makes a print truly stand out?
- Stunning visuals
The paper choice can greatly impact the visual aesthetics and appeal of the print. Be it dynamic posters, heartfelt invitations, or striking photographs, the brightness, weight, and finish of the paper can improve the overall appearance by making the graphics and text pop. - High durability
Pick a premium long-lasting paper that allows your print to withstand frequent use for an extended period. Some examples of items that are constantly handled and exposed to various environmental factors include business cards and marketing materials. - Colour accuracy
Different paper types have different ink absorption capabilities. This can affect the accuracy of print colours and the sharpness of images. By selecting a paper that is compatible with your printing technique and ink type, you can get one step closer to achieving precision in every print. - Perceived value

Choosing the right paper for the perfect print job
First impressions count. Whether you are printing promotional materials, journals, or reports, your choice of printing paper will reflect on your professionalism and reliability. And the quality of your printed work can be a representation of your values.
Here’s a handy checklist of what to consider when picking out the best paper for precise printing.
- Opacity
Most printing papers have an opacity between 80% and 98%. When printing books, it’s important to make sure the text doesn’t bleed through on each page. With a staggering opacity of 99.2%, PaperOne™ offers excellent readability and remarkable print quality. - Brightness
Especially for short documents and bulletins, choose brighter paper to create a more dynamic contrast and deliver your message with maximum impact. - Finish & Texture
Compared to coated paper, which can have a range of different textures and finishes, uncoated paper has a natural, rougher texture for greater ink absorption. The matte surface is also non-reflective, making it the perfect canvas for an exceptional reading experience. - Weight
Reliable and designed for daily use, standard copy paper weighs 80 gsm. This is the ideal paper weight for high-volume printing across inkjet or laser printers, at home or in the office, for documents, forms, letters, and beyond. - Sustainability
